We
offer the highest quality raw clover honey, pure beeswax candles and
pollen. Our delicious raw honey comes only from the fields and orchards
surrounding Lexington, Kentucky. Our raw honey is unheated, and
unprocessed so that all its attributes are fully preserved. Honeycomb in a jar
with strained honey is also available. Our candles are 100% unbleached, all natural beeswax. Beeswax candles
are long lasting and clean burning. They contain no toxins or soot common to
commercially produced paraffin candles. They are the candles of choice for
those who have asthma, allergies, or headaches due to paraffin or scented
candles. They are naturally fragrant with a subtle honey scent. They are made
with filtered beeswax; so they produce a bright, clear, steady flame and
beautiful illumination. Bee pollen is nature's most complete food, rich in vitamins, minerals,
amino acids and a complete source of protein. It can give us that extra edge to
stay healthy. An all-around nutritional supplement, bee pollen is ideal for
daily use. The bee pollen granules can be sprinkled over salad or cereal, added
to liquids or eaten as is.

La
Petite Cr�perie brings a little taste of France
to the Bluegrass
The
idea for opening a walk-up cr�perie was hatched many years ago when I was a
student in France. After discovering cr�pes they became a staple of my diet because as a hot, quick meal
they fit right in with the poor student budget. The best part was that they were never far
away. Walk-up cr�pe windows are like
hot dog stands in New York;
they are everywhere.
My
husband Mark and I took many more trips to France and ate countless more
cr�pes. We decided that the good people
of Lexington
should be able enjoy them here. After
years of tweaking batters and looking for just the right griddle, and after
serving hundreds of cr�pes to our friends, family and my French students, we
think we've hit on a good combination.
La
Petite Cr�perie hopes to recreate the experience of ordering a French cr�pe � emporter. Half of the fun is watching, smelling, and
anticipating how delicious it's going to be.
Our batter contains only eggs from the market, Weisenberger white and
wheat flours, Kentucky
produced whole milk, water, canola oil, sugar and salt. Our sweet cr�pe
fillings include honey and jam from Farmers' Market vendors, and the butter and
sugar cr�pes are made with homemade butter from the market. We also make a hearty breakfast cr�pe with
market eggs, cheese and vegetables. Our
menu will vary as other fruits, berries and vegetables come into season.
